Job Description

As an Expert Technical Architect within Oracle Customer Success Services (CSS), you will be responsible for delivering best-in-class technical architecture and solutions across Oracle Fusion HCM and CX environments. In this role, you will lead end-to-end delivery, mentor junior team members, and own resolution of complex/escalated technical issuesenabling customers to maximize value through upgrade-safe extensions, robust integrations, and high-quality reporting. You will work closely with cross-functional stakeholders (functional consultants, integration teams, security, and customer IT) to ensure successful outcomes using Oracle Cloud technical tools such as VBCS, APEX, Visual Builder Studio (VBS) (including VBS-based CX HelpDesk extensions), Oracle Integration Cloud (OIC), PL/SQL, HDL/HSDL, HCM Extracts, BI Publisher (BIP), and OTBI. A key focus of the role is driving AI-powered automation and innovative experiences using Fusion AI Agent Studio, including identifying use cases, designing and operationalizing agents, and delivering measurable improvements in efficiency and user experience.

About Company

Oracle Corporation is an American multinational computer technology corporation headquartered in Austin, Texas.In 2020, Oracle was the second-largest software company in the world by revenue and market capitalization.The company sells database software and technology (particularly its own brands), cloud engineered systems, and enterprise software products, such as en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, human capital management (HCM) software, customer relationship management (CRM) software (also known as customer experience), enterprise performance management (EPM) software, and supply chain management (SCM) software.
